Palestinians say Israeli drone strike kills West Bank militant

The Palestinian Health Ministry said an Israeli attack on Sunday in the occupied West Bank killed a man identified by the militant group Islamic Jihad as one of its commanders.

When contacted by AFP, the Israeli military had no immediate comment on the attack, which the official Palestinian news agency Wafa said was carried out with a drone.

The Health Ministry in Ramallah said one Palestinian was killed and five others injured “as a result of an attack by the (Israeli) occupation” in the Nur Shams refugee camp in the northern West Bank.

Wafa identified the man killed as Saeed Izzat Jaber, 24.

The Palestinian armed group Islamic Jihad later stated that “the martyred leader” was one of its commanders, adding that he had previously “survived several assassination attempts.”

The killing of Jaber will strengthen “our resistance” against Israel, the group said.

According to Wafa, the Israeli military fired three missiles from a drone at a house in the camp near the city of Tulkarm.

The Palestinian Red Crescent said its teams were treating two people injured “by shrapnel following a hit on a house in Nur Shams camp.”

The organization added that rescue workers were initially unable to enter the affected building “due to the fire.”

An AFP correspondent later saw residents of Nur Shams searching through the rubble. Concrete blocks were scattered around after part of the house was demolished in the attack.

Even before the outbreak of war between Israel and Hamas in the Gaza Strip on October 7, a wave of violence in the West Bank has since reached levels not seen for about two decades and is accompanied by frequent military raids and attacks by Israeli settlers.

Israel has occupied the West Bank since 1967.

According to Palestinian officials, at least 554 Palestinians have been killed by Israeli forces or settlers in the territory since the Gaza war began.

At least 15 Israelis, including soldiers, were killed in attacks by Palestinians in the West Bank during the same period, according to a count of official Israeli figures conducted by AFP.
